تعرف على كيفية إعداد وتكوين العقدة على شبكة إيثيريوم
توفر منصة سلسلة الكتل اللامركزية إيثيريوم، نوعين رئيسيين من العُقد: عُقد كاملة وعُقد خفيفة.
حيث تقوم العُقد الكاملة بتخزين سلسلة الكتل الكاملة لإيثيريوم، بينما تعتمد العُقد الخفيفة على الآخرين، لتوفير بيانات سلسلة الكتل.
ويهدف هذا المقال إلى تبسيط عملية إعداد العقد الكاملة على الشبكة.
اقرأ أيضاً: ماهي ورقة بيتكوين البيضاء.. وأين تكمن أهميتها في ثورة التكنولوجيا المالية؟
من جهة أخرى، لابد من الأخذ بعين الاعتبار، بأن تشغيل العقد الكاملة، يتطلب مساحة كبيرة على القرص الصلب، وقوة معالجة كبيرة، واتصال إنترنت مستقر.
لذلك يجب التأكد من أن جهاز الكمبيوتر الخاص بك، يتوافق مع متطلبات النظام قبل المتابعة.
تثبيت برنامج إيثيريوم
يعتبر برامج Geth من أكثر برامج عملاء إيثيريوم استخداماً، حيث يمكنك تحميله من الموقع الرسمي: https://geth.ethereum.org/downloads/
يمكنك بعدها اتباع تعليمات التثبيت المناسبة لنظام التشغيل الخاص بك (ويندوز، ماك أو لينكس).
مزامنة سلسلة الكتل
بعد التثبيت، افتح نافذة الأوامر أو موجه الأوامر، وابدأ في مزامنة سلسلة الكتل بتشغيل الأمر التالي:
css
Copy code
geth –syncmode full
سيقوم هذا الأمر بتحميل والتحقق من سلسلة الكتل بأكملها.
وقد يستغرق هذا وقتاً طويلاً (بضع ساعات إلى أيام) اعتماداً على سرعة الإنترنت، والعتاد الذي تمتلكه.
إنشاء حساب جديد
عند اكتمال مزامنة سلسلة الكتل، يمكنك إنشاء حساب إيثيريوم باستخدام الأمر التالي:
arduino
Copy code
geth account new
اتبع التعليمات لتعيين كلمة مرور لحسابك، وتأكد من الاحتفاظ بهذه الكلمة السرية بشكل آمن، حيث يتطلب الوصول إلى حسابك استخدامها.
اقرأ أيضاً: مقاييس الأداء الرئيسية لعقدة بلوكتشين
التفاعل مع العقدة الخاصة بك
يمكنك التفاعل مع عقد إيثيريوم الخاص بك، باستخدام مجموعة متنوعة من الأدوات والمكتبات.
على سبيل المثال، يمكنك استخدام web3.js أو web3.py للتفاعل بشكل برمجي.
كما يمكنك أيضاً ربط المحفظة الخاصة بك مثل MetaMask بعقدك المحلي، عن طريق تحديد عنوان RPC الخاص به.